BROADWAY LEAGUE REACHES SHUTDOWN PAY PACT AS 'HANGMEN' CANCELS by Philip Boroff

With no end in sight for the global coronavirus pandemic and U.S. theater shutdown, the Broadway League announced an agreement with the industry's unions requiring suspended productions to pay an additional two weeks of salary to actors and other workers who lost their incomes.  The League, a trade association of producers and theater owners, announced […]
